Find a Lawyer in İzmitAbout Native People Law in İzmit, Turkey
Native People law in İzmit, Turkey, revolves around the legal rights, recognition, and cultural preservation of the indigenous groups and historically marginalized communities in the region. İzmit, which is located in the northwestern part of Turkey, has a rich tapestry of cultures stemming from its extensive history. However, the concept of "native people" in the context of indigenous groups may not be as prominent as it is in regions like North America or Australia. The primary focus in İzmit is often on the protection of cultural heritage, traditional practices, and ensuring that any minority groups are not discriminated against and have access to necessary resources and rights.

Local Laws Overview
The local laws in İzmit, Turkey, that are particularly relevant to Native People include:
- Cultural and Natural Heritage Preservation Law: This covers the protection, preservation, and restoration of cultural and historical sites.
- Anti-Discrimination Laws: Turkey has various laws aimed at preventing discrimination based on ethnicity, religion, or cultural background, ensuring equal rights for all citizens.
- Property and Land Use Law: Regulations governing the use of land, ownership rights, and procedures for resolving land disputes.
- Human Rights Laws: Turkey is a signatory to several international human rights treaties, which cover a broad spectrum of protections including cultural rights.

Additional Resources
Several resources and organizations can be helpful for those seeking legal advice related to Native People in İzmit:
- Kocaeli Bar Association: Provides legal assistance and resources.
- Ministry of Culture and Tourism: Offers information and support related to cultural heritage preservation.
- Helsinki Citizens' Assembly Turkey: Focuses on human rights, including the rights of minority groups.
- Human Rights Association (IHD): Works to promote and protect civil rights and liberties.
